DEV Community

React

Official tag for Facebook's React JavaScript library for building user interfaces

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
What is MSW and how to use it in NextJS

What is MSW and how to use it in NextJS

3 min read
Implement React v18 from Scratch Using WASM and Rust - [26] Implement React.lazy

Implement React v18 from Scratch Using WASM and Rust - [26] Implement React.lazy

3
3 min read
useLayoutEffect in Zustand test-case explained.

useLayoutEffect in Zustand test-case explained.

5 min read
Building a 2D Array Visualizer with React: A Step-by-Step Guide

Building a 2D Array Visualizer with React: A Step-by-Step Guide

3 min read
I built an OpenSource Slack Employee Recognition Bot using NextJS

I built an OpenSource Slack Employee Recognition Bot using NextJS

2
1 min read
How to Fix Tailwind CSS Not Working in Next.js

How to Fix Tailwind CSS Not Working in Next.js

2 min read
How to Create a Windows Executable with Electron Forge that Adds a Desktop Shortcut?

How to Create a Windows Executable with Electron Forge that Adds a Desktop Shortcut?

1 min read
Fully-interactive analytics for your Next.js App

Fully-interactive analytics for your Next.js App

2
4 min read
UseState and UseEffect

UseState and UseEffect

2
1 min read
Why React is so fast and how not to ruin it

Why React is so fast and how not to ruin it

6 min read
How to Fix Tailwind CSS Not Working in Next.js

How to Fix Tailwind CSS Not Working in Next.js

1
2 min read
Mastering TypeScript with React: A Step-by-Step Guide

Mastering TypeScript with React: A Step-by-Step Guide

3 min read
Mastering React: The Art of Asking Great Questions

Mastering React: The Art of Asking Great Questions

2 min read
Composition vs Inheritance in React 🔻

Composition vs Inheritance in React 🔻

2 min read
Here are 5 effective ways to make API request in Reactjs

Here are 5 effective ways to make API request in Reactjs

5 min read
Boost React Performance with useMemo: Stop Unnecessary Re-renders 🚀

Boost React Performance with useMemo: Stop Unnecessary Re-renders 🚀

5
4 min read
When do (and don’t) children re-render in React?

When do (and don’t) children re-render in React?

2 min read
Efficient Refresh Token Implementation with React Query and Axios

Efficient Refresh Token Implementation with React Query and Axios

5 min read
React Basics Part 2

React Basics Part 2

1
3 min read
Framer Motion useAnimation()

Framer Motion useAnimation()

1
1 min read
I create a custom Modal component in react + typescript.

I create a custom Modal component in react + typescript.

2 min read
Designing a Pure Python Web Framework

Designing a Pure Python Web Framework

6 min read
Building a Fake Server for Testing Projects

Building a Fake Server for Testing Projects

15 min read
How to track React re-renders - why-did-you-render issues

How to track React re-renders - why-did-you-render issues

2 min read
Optimizing Re-Rendering in React: Best Practices

Optimizing Re-Rendering in React: Best Practices

1
4 min read
Fixing vite error for reactjs - global is not defined and process is not defined

Fixing vite error for reactjs - global is not defined and process is not defined

2 min read
React Basics

React Basics

1
3 min read
Understanding String vs string in TypeScript

Understanding String vs string in TypeScript

2 min read
New React DataGrid, Blazing Fast and Feature-Packed

New React DataGrid, Blazing Fast and Feature-Packed

2 min read
Temporal Dead Zone (TDZ) and Hoisting in JavaScript:

Temporal Dead Zone (TDZ) and Hoisting in JavaScript:

2 min read
Building a User Feedback Form with React and Perseid

Building a User Feedback Form with React and Perseid

1
6 min read
Your First Steps in Web3: A Simple Demo

Your First Steps in Web3: A Simple Demo

4 min read
RNGP - Autolinking: Could not find project.android.packageName in react-native config output!

RNGP - Autolinking: Could not find project.android.packageName in react-native config output!

1 min read
Philosophy of Redux

Philosophy of Redux

2
1 min read
Exciting ReactJS Events Coming Up! 🚀

Exciting ReactJS Events Coming Up! 🚀

5
1 min read
Create React app and deploy it on AWS Amplify - Sep 2024 update

Create React app and deploy it on AWS Amplify - Sep 2024 update

1 min read
SpecZone: A Central Hub for Device Specifications and Reviews

SpecZone: A Central Hub for Device Specifications and Reviews

1
3 min read
Should We Allow <ruby> to Appear as A Child of <option>?

Should We Allow <ruby> to Appear as A Child of <option>?

1 min read
Let's create a better Number Input with React and Tailwind CSS

Let's create a better Number Input with React and Tailwind CSS

1
3 min read
Puck v0.16: Permissions

Puck v0.16: Permissions

5 min read
Mobile Orientation (React-Native)

Mobile Orientation (React-Native)

1 min read
Building a Robust API Layer with TypeScript, Tanstack Query, Zod, and Zodios

Building a Robust API Layer with TypeScript, Tanstack Query, Zod, and Zodios

2 min read
"Learning React" Book Review

"Learning React" Book Review

3 min read
Jenkins CI/CD implementation in React + Node Application

Jenkins CI/CD implementation in React + Node Application

3 min read
Request for Resume Review - Frontend Developer

Request for Resume Review - Frontend Developer

1 min read
Simplify Facebook Login in React with react-fb-login-btn

Simplify Facebook Login in React with react-fb-login-btn

2 min read
"Learning React" Book Review

"Learning React" Book Review

1
3 min read
How to display IP camera feed from an RTSP url onto react app page with node js

How to display IP camera feed from an RTSP url onto react app page with node js

1 min read
Traffic Light Effect Css

Traffic Light Effect Css

1 min read
Test

Test

1 min read
The Cost Structure of Using Nextjs Image

The Cost Structure of Using Nextjs Image

2
2 min read
MERN Stack Employee Management System – Project Overview & File Structure (Part 1)

MERN Stack Employee Management System – Project Overview & File Structure (Part 1)

1 min read
Transitioning from React.js to Next.js || Enhancing Frontend and Backend Synergy

Transitioning from React.js to Next.js || Enhancing Frontend and Backend Synergy

2
4 min read
Como consumir una API con REACT 19 | use - suspense

Como consumir una API con REACT 19 | use - suspense

2 min read
Mastering Monorepos with Lerna: A Comprehensive Guide

Mastering Monorepos with Lerna: A Comprehensive Guide

5 min read
Context in React: Better Approach

Context in React: Better Approach

2 min read
State Management in React: When to Use Context API vs. Redux

State Management in React: When to Use Context API vs. Redux

6 min read
I’m thrilled to share my latest project with everyone – my personal portfolio! 🚀

I’m thrilled to share my latest project with everyone – my personal portfolio! 🚀

1 min read
Next.js - Overview

Next.js - Overview

3 min read
Optimal Strategies for Storing Images in React Applications: Best Practices and Examples

Optimal Strategies for Storing Images in React Applications: Best Practices and Examples

4 min read
loading...